I was diagnosed with endometriosis in May of 1998, at the age of 21. I had been misdiagnosed for three years, with numerous doctors telling me that my pain was pelvic inflammatory disease (even though there was no infection found), and, at some points, that the pain was "all in my head". At one point, when I asked a doctor if I could have endo, he laughed and said I was too young. I am somewhat relieved to finally have a diagnosis, but living with the pain is not fun. I am currently on the pill but it doesn't seem to be working anymore so I will have to consider laporoscopy. Doctors don't know if or to what point my fertility has been affected but I have scar tissue on my ovaries from cysts. Thank god I have an understanding husband. Peace and love to all.
